contortion

Other forms: contortions

If you twist your body into a contortion, you might put one leg behind your ear, and clasp your arms behind your back. A contortion is a twisted position.

Yoga can feel like a series of contortions to beginners. People who twist their bodies into contortions professionally are called contortionists. In order to become a contortionist, you need to start with a lot of flexibility and a willingness to contort your body into uncomfortable positions. You then need a lot of practice. It is not easy to achieve a perfectly freakish contortion.

Definitions of contortion
  1. noun
    a tortuous and twisted shape or position
    “the acrobat performed incredible contortions
    synonyms: crookedness, torsion, tortuosity, tortuousness

  2. noun
    the act of twisting or deforming the shape of something (e.g., yourself)
    synonyms: deformation
